Blues boss Roy Keane is set to name a team of youngsters to take on Exeter in the first round of the Carling Cup this evening. Josh Carson could make his senior debut playing alongside fellow youngsters Luke Hyam, Reggie Lambe, Jack Ainsley, Troy Brown, Ronan Murray, Tom Eastman and Billy Clark. Keane has given the youngsters his backing: “It’s a big test, the younger boys will get a chance. We’ll be going with a young squad. Some of the young boys didn’t let us down on Saturday and they won’t let us down on Tuesday”. Brian Murphy is likely to play in goal with new signing Márton Fülöp away on international duty. Jamie Peters will continue at right-back with Tommy Smith and Troy Brown a possible duo in the centre. Shane O’Connor and Jack Ainsley will battle it out to start at left-back whilst Luke Hyam is likely to play the same holding-midfield role that was a success at Middlesbrough. Billy Clark will be a likely candidate to partner one of Grant Leadbitter or David Norris in central-midfield whilst Jon Walters could keep his place on the right. Ronan Murray and Josh Carson will be candidates for left-midfield. Tamas Priskin is also away with Hungary so Jon Stead is likely to start up front.
